NoSQL索引优化实战:提升查询效率的关键

进行NoSQL索引实验后,我总结了以下提升查询效率的关键心得体会:

1. 深入理解数据模型:

在使用NoSQL数据库时,首先要深入理解其数据模型和特性。不同的NoSQL数据库采用不同的数据模型,如文档型、键值型、列族型等。透彻理解数据模型是选择合适索引策略的基石。

2. 选择合适的索引类型:

NoSQL数据库通常提供多种索引类型,如哈希索引、B+树索引、全文索引等。根据查询需求和数据模型特点选择合适的索引类型,才能最大限度地提升查询性能。同时,需要权衡索引的创建和维护成本,避免过度索引带来的资源浪费。

3. 考虑查询模式和访问模式:

设计索引时,务必考虑查询模式和访问模式。 - 了解常见的查询模式和访问模式有助于选择合适的索引策略。- 明确索引的字段和顺序,才能有的放矢。

4. 实验和性能评估:

进行索引实验时,选择适当的数据集和查询场景,模拟真实的负载情况至关重要。 - 通过性能评估,比较不同索引策略的查询性能和资源消耗。- 根据评估结果进行优化和调整,才能找到最佳方案。

5. 定期维护和优化:

索引的维护和优化是一个持续的过程。 - 随着数据量和查询负载的增加,索引性能可能下降。- 定期检查和更新索引,优化查询语句和索引设计,才能保持良好的查询性能。

总结

NoSQL索引实验需要结合具体的数据模型和查询需求进行设计和评估。 - 深入理解数据模型。- 选择合适的索引类型。- 考虑查询模式和访问模式。- 进行实验和性能评估。- 定期维护和优化。

通过以上步骤,才能获得最佳的索引性能和查询效率,打造高效的数据查询引擎。

NoSQL索引优化实战:提升查询效率的关键

原文地址: https://www.cveoy.top/t/topic/L6R 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录